Brian Hayes, Board Mentor, Criticaleye

Brian Hayes

Board Mentor

Criticaleye

Brian is Chair of Bank of Montreal Europe plc, the pan-European banking entity for the Canadian BMO Financial Group since Brexit.
 
He is also Chair of Booking Holdings Financial Services International Ltd, which forms part of the Booking Holdings Group. Booking Holdings (NASDAQ:BKNG) is the world's leading provider of online travel and related services, provided through Booking.com, Kayak, Priceline, Agoda, Rentalcars.com and OpenTable brands.
 
Brian is passionate about stakeholder value creation, using strong strategy implementation frameworks and ensuring measured risks are taken to ensure growth by balancing innovation with business as usual. At the core of this are robust customer engagement models that support sales, marketing and innovation, a supportive environment, flexible organisation structures and platforms that can embrace change.
 
Brian's previous roles include being Chair of Cross Project Finance - a property investment, development and green energy company - and an International Mentor at the King Abdullah University of Science and Technology (KAUST) in the Middle East.
 
He was also past Chair of the payment technology company - Continuum Commerce - and the pioneering Governance, Risk and Compliance Technology Centre (GRCTC). He was also Chair of the Dublin City University Foundation during its expansion phase and was invited by the Government to chair a committee that oversaw a restructuring of public investment in science, technology and innovation. 
 
Prior to these roles, Brian was a former Managing Director and Board Director at Citibank Europe plc. 
 
Brian has an MSc in Investment and Treasury (MIT) with Honours and lectured on the programme at DCU. He is married and has two sons.
